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ations For Travel Cots And Accessories
- Weight and packed size: Prioritize lightweight cots with compact packing for long drives or flights within or into South Africa.
- Weight capacity: Choose a cot with a higher load rating if you plan to accommodate larger individuals or if you want additional durability for rough terrain.
- Setup speed and ease: Quick-release or lever-based designs save time at campsites, lodges, or hotel rooms that require simple arrangements.
- Materials and durability: Look for heavy-duty fabrics (e.g., 1200D oxford) and sturdy frame materials (aluminum or reinforced steel) to endure outdoor use.
- Comfort features: Detachable pads, integrated pillows, and ventilation fabrics improve sleep quality in varying SA climates.
- Compatibility and voltage considerations: For travelers charging devices, ensure adapters support 110-240V and verify device compatibility with local outlets and voltages.
- Warranty and support: Favor brands offering solid warranties and accessible customer support for outdoor gear in remote regions.
- Usage scenarios: Consider whether you need a cot for car camping, backcountry trips, or urban camping; some models emphasize portability, others emphasize space and comfort.
